Pesquisar aqui

segunda-feira, 3 de fevereiro de 2020

Python - Classes (Parte 3)

 COM AS DUAS ÚLTIMAS PUBLICAÇÕES JÁ É POSSÍVEL USAR CLASSES E OBJECTOS NA SUA PROGRAMAÇÃO EM PYTHON, MAS AINDA FALTA MENCIONAR ALGUNS MÉTODOS SECUNDÁRIOS MAS QUE SÃO ÚTEIS!

  • Modificar propriedades de objectos:
Considerando um objecto p1 (da publicação anterior) com a propriedade age = 17, é possível mudá-la para por exemplo 18 com o método simples seguinte:

p1.age = 18
  • Apagar propriedades de objectos:
Para apagar uma propriedade de um objecto é bastante simples, considerando o objeto utilizado anteriormente, se pretendermos, por exemplo, apagar a propriedade age, basta usar:

del p1.age
  • Apagar objectos:
Para eliminar um objecto criado através de uma qualquer classe, basta usar o comando del, parecido com o método usado acima; exemplificando:


del p1
  • Método 'pass':
Não podemos deixar uma classe vazia, senão o programa irá dar erro, assim se ainda não tivermos nenhumas definições e objectos naquela classe, basta usar o comando pass e já não irá ocorrer qualquer tipo de erro relacionado com aquela classe:


class Person:
  pass

Assim, a classe Person(pessoa), ainda não tem qualquer informação, mas é ignorada enquanto estiver o comando pass escrito!

Assim esta foi a última publicação sobre classes, uma das coisas mais importantes para se aprender em Python! Boa programação!



Referências:


Sem comentários:

Publicar um comentário

Comente de forma construtiva...

Nota: só um membro deste blogue pode publicar um comentário.